What Customers Say About Bizza

Bizza is known for its delicious pizza, especially the vegan options, with a crispy and light crust. Customers rave about the variety of options, including vegan and gluten-free choices. The service is generally friendly and attentive, with some mentioning Wilbert by name.

I recently had a great experience with Bizza catering for a large trivia night I was hosting. Sam, the owner, talked me through how to make the pizza party economical, and got me set up with a great variety of premium, specialty pizzas. The pizzas are great, nice thin crust and lots of fresh toppings. The staff is also helpful, and this catering order went so smooth. Sam was response, the driver was timely, and they were mindful of special requests. I recommend them if you are throwing some large function!

This is a fun spot on Haight for a quick bite to eat. Their prices seemed a little jarring at first, but once you see the size of their slices, they make perfect sense and seem downright reasonable. My group tried the Hot on Haight, Vegan Meatzza, and Lamb Bizza, and we generally felt the Hot on Haight was the best. This is a great spot for plenty of vegan options, though, and we were grateful for that. The service wasn't bad at all, but it also wasn't anything special. The place itself is tiny with seating for maybe 15-20 people max, and their restroom was "Out of Service" which seems to be a common theme these days. All in all, this is a place I would be happy to visit again.
